44 /**
45 * DOC: atomic state reset and initialization
46 *
47 * Both the drm core and the atomic helpers assume that there is always the full
48 * and correct atomic software state for all connectors, CRTCs and planes
49 * available. Which is a bit a problem on driver load and also after system
50 * suspend. One way to solve this is to have a hardware state read-out
51 * infrastructure which reconstructs the full software state (e.g. the i915
52 * driver).
53 *
54 * The simpler solution is to just reset the software state to everything off,
55 * which is easiest to do by calling drm_mode_config_reset(). To facilitate this
56 * the atomic helpers provide default reset implementations for all hooks.
57 *
58 * On the upside the precise state tracking of atomic simplifies system suspend
59 * and resume a lot. For drivers using drm_mode_config_reset() a complete recipe
60 * is implemented in drm_atomic_helper_suspend() and drm_atomic_helper_resume().
61 * For other drivers the building blocks are split out, see the documentation
62 * for these functions.
63 */

186 /**
187 * __drm_atomic_helper_crtc_destroy_state - release CRTC state
188 * @state: CRTC state object to release
189 *
190 * Releases all resources stored in the CRTC state without actually freeing
191 * the memory of the CRTC state. This is useful for drivers that subclass the
192 * CRTC state.
193 */
__drm_atomic_helper_crtc_destroy_state(struct drm_crtc_state * state)194 void __drm_atomic_helper_crtc_destroy_state(struct drm_crtc_state *state)
195 {
196 if (state->commit) {
197 /*
198 * In the event that a non-blocking commit returns
199 * -ERESTARTSYS before the commit_tail work is queued, we will
200 * have an extra reference to the commit object. Release it, if
201 * the event has not been consumed by the worker.
202 *
203 * state->event may be freed, so we can't directly look at
204 * state->event->base.completion.
205 */
206 if (state->event && state->commit->abort_completion)
207 drm_crtc_commit_put(state->commit);
208
209 kfree(state->commit->event);
210 state->commit->event = NULL;
211
212 drm_crtc_commit_put(state->commit);
213 }
214
215 drm_property_blob_put(state->mode_blob);
216 drm_property_blob_put(state->degamma_lut);
217 drm_property_blob_put(state->ctm);
218 drm_property_blob_put(state->gamma_lut);
219 }
220 EXPORT_SYMBOL(__drm_atomic_helper_crtc_destroy_state);
